180 likes | 396 Views
Interoperability Developments at IRIS. by Tim Ahern Program Manager IRIS Data Management System. Topics Interoperability Support. What is IRIS? Web Services - REST IRIS Earthquake Browser Web Services - SOAP IRIS Hypocenter & Phase Service Web Mapping Services (OGC) GeoWS.org uDig
E N D
Interoperability Developments at IRIS by Tim Ahern Program Manager IRIS Data Management System
Topics Interoperability Support • What is IRIS? • Web Services - REST • IRIS Earthquake Browser • Web Services - SOAP • IRIS Hypocenter & Phase Service • Web Mapping Services (OGC) • GeoWS.org • uDig • GeoMapApp • SPADE • SOAP based web services • Service Oriented Architecture • The next (first) steps
Incorporated Research Institutions for Seismology IRIS is a Consortium of 106 Universities
IRIS GSN 145 stations
IRIS PASSCAL 3,642 stations
IRIS Data Management System • Archive presently • 62 terabytes • Archive Growing • 12 terabytes per year • Actively used by researchers • 13.7 terabytes thru 6/30/07 • 27.4 projected for 2007 • Products • Earthquake Catalogs • Various Products
AJAX IRIS Earthquake Browser (IEB) Bruce Weertman IEB DMC Event Service (XML) Rest HTTP DEMO NetCDF URL DMC Event Service (netCDF) GEON-IDV Rest HTTP http://www.iris.edu/ieb
SeismiQuery Event Phase Service ISF SOAP XML WSDL XSLT HTML Display SOAP Based Web Services Hypocenter/Phase Service Joanna Muench Linus Kamb DEMO http://www.iris.edu/SeismiQuery/phases/phasePick.html
Web Mapping Services Open Geospatial Consortium Rob Casey • GeoWS • IRIS, UNAVCO, LDEO/MGDS, NGDC • www.geows.org • uDig • http://udig.refractions.net/confluence/display/UDIG/Home • GeoMapApp • http://www.geomapapp.org/
LDEO/MGDS LDEO/MGDS IRIS UNAVCO WMS WFS WCS WMS WFS WCS WMS WFS WCS WMS WFS WCS OGC OGC OGC OGC GeoMapApp DEMO GeoMapApp IRIS GSN Stations USGS Samples-MP USGS Epicenters
SPADE Archive Archive File Archive File Archive File Metadata DB SPADE: a Web Services Based Product Management System Linus Kamb Product Submission <xml> <product> </xml> Submit Client application Submit Server SOAP Config Files
SPADE Archive Archive File Archive File Archive File Metadata DB Accessing Spade Products AXIS Described in WSDL Java Client GUI App stub S O A P S O A P WebService QueryServer A P I http In separate VMs Servlet in Tomcat Browser Interface J S P A P I WebService QueryServer http
Searchable Product Archive and Discovery Engine (SPADE) 7-1-2007 Magnitude 5.6 Hokkaido Japan on USArray Backbone DEMO
Service Oriented Architecture Clients Example: Portlet Workflow Manager Other Earth Science Organizations IRIS DMC Services
Thanks for your attention! Questions?